Parenting Quote by Christina Stead
““I’m afraid to write to your father: he criticizes my spelling,” sneered Henny. “And it appears I know nothing about geography. Hang his stuck-up conceit.””
About This Quote
The speaker fears writing to a father figure because of his harsh criticism of spelling and perceived ignorance of geography, highlighting a power imbalance and personal insecurity.
In simple terms: Fear of judgment from authority.
Criticism can cripple confidence.
